More about pest control technician courses in Brisbane

If you're interested in starting a rewarding career in the Pest Control industry, exploring Pest Control Technician courses in Brisbane is a great first step. These courses are designed to equip you with the knowledge and skills needed to excel in pest management. With Brisbane being an urban area with diverse wildlife, having qualified Pest Control Technicians is essential to maintain a pest-free environment for both homes and businesses.

Pest Control Technician courses offered by Registered Training Organisations (RTOs) in Brisbane cover a wide range of topics, including pest identification, prevention techniques, and the safe use of pesticides. These qualifications not only prepare you for the practical aspects of the job but also ensure that you adhere to local regulations and environmental considerations. Graduates are well-prepared to take on roles such as a Pest Controller, providing valuable services in the community.

Another interesting career path stemming from these courses is that of a Trapper or Hunter. This role often intersects with pest control, particularly in areas where wildlife management is necessary. The knowledge gained from Pest Control Technician courses in Brisbane can set you apart in these specialized roles, giving you a solid understanding of both urban pest dynamics and broader ecological principles.

The courses available in Brisbane also focus on practical skills through hands-on learning opportunities, ensuring that students gain real-world experience. Networking with industry professionals during your training can lead to job opportunities and insights into the latest pest control technologies. With the growing demand for skilled pest management professionals in Brisbane, completing a Pest Control Technician course can significantly enhance your employability.

Pest Control Technician courses in Brisbane opens doors to various exciting career options in pest management. Whether you want to become a Pest Controller or explore roles like a Trapper or Hunter, the skills and qualifications you obtain will be invaluable. Brisbane offers unique challenges in pest control, and now is the perfect time to invest in your future within this vital industry.
